GDI的概念
GDI(Graphics Device Interface)是微软Windows操作系统中的一个组件,它提供了一组API,用于在显示器或打印机等图形设备上进行图形绘制和图像处理。GDI 是 Windows 编程中用于二维图形和图像处理的接口。
GDI 的主要功能包括:
- 绘制基本图形:如线条、矩形、椭圆、多边形等。
- 文本输出:在屏幕上或打印机上输出文本。
- 图像处理:加载、显示和操作位图图像。
- 设备无关性:GDI 允许程序员编写设备无关的代码,这意味着同一段代码可以在不同的输出设备上运行,如不同的显示器或打印机。
- 坐标转换:GDI 允许程序员定义自己的坐标系统,并在必要时自动转换到设备坐标系统。
- 颜色管理:GDI 提供了颜色管理功能,包括调色板的使用和颜色空间的转换。
GDI+的概念
GDI+ 是 Graphics Device Interface Plus 的缩写,它是微软公司提供的一种图形设备接口,用于在 Windows 应用程序中进行二维图形和成像处理。GDI+ 是 GDI(Graphics Device Interface)的继承者,它提供了更为丰富和强大的图形绘制功能。
在 C# 中,GDI+ 功能通过 System.Drawing
命名空间中的类和方法来实现。这些功能包括ÿ